July in San Lucas, Mexico, is marked by a significant surge in precipitation, with 187 mm (7.4 in) recorded, making it one of the wettest months of the year. This downpour is complemented by 25 rainy days, indicating frequent showers that contribute to the lushness of the landscape. It's a dramatic shift from the dry spells experienced in the earlier months, where January through April saw little to no rainfall, culminating in May with just 21 mm (0.8 in) over a mere 3 days. The transition from June's 168 mm (6.6 in) to July's peak highlights the onset of the monsoon season, setting the stage for August's even heavier rains, as 218 mm (8.6 in) follows. Such patterns reveal not only the wet season's intensity but also the essential role of July's rains in replenishing local ecosystems and supporting agricultural activities.

July in San Lucas, Mexico, basks in an impressive 311 hours of sunshine, making it a prime time for outdoor adventures. This peak of sunlight follows a gradual increase from the cooler months, where January starts at 244 hours and blossoms into the bright days of summer, with May reaching 335 hours. After June's moderate 289 hours, July's sunshine feels particularly vibrant, setting the stage for long beach days and unforgettable sunsets. As the summer gently transitions to fall, August experiences a slight dip to 290 hours, but San Lucas remains a sunny haven, ensuring plenty of opportunities for relaxation and exploration under the warm Mexican sun.

In July, the winds in San Lucas, Mexico slow down significantly, with an average speed of just 1.0 m/s (2 mph), mirroring the tranquil breezes of August, September, October, and November. This period marks the calmest stretch of the year, contrasting sharply with the gustier months of March and April, where winds peak at 1.8 m/s (4 mph) to 2.0 m/s (4 mph).
